## Alert: Proctoring Queue Token Reuse

The Vigilum exam-proctoring queue accepted a session token after its associated exam ended, allowing a stale worker to dequeue candidate video segments. No evidence of external access, but token lifetime enforcement is inconsistent across workers. The incident timeline and token audit are documented on the internal page below.

wiki page, kawef-fahop: https://vault.novacsys.local/browse

Internal Memo — Marketing Budget Reduction

To the incoming director: marketing spend is cut 18% effective next quarter. Rationale: softer pipeline at Brindlecote Media and the delayed Farrow campaign. Sponsorships end first; retained agencies renegotiate by month-end. Digital spend holds flat. Headcount unaffected for now. Regional events consolidate into two flagship dates, both in Kellsmere. Expect pushback from the field teams; hold the line until the Q2 review. Context for these decisions appears in the confidential note directly below.

confidential, hawif-faweg: Headcount on the Ulaix team goes from 3 to 120 by the end of April. Gross margin on Ulaix came in at 10 percent against a plan of 10 percent.

**Changelog — Harrowlink Gateway v2.4**

Quick one for the sync: we finally shipped the buffered uplink for the Harrowlink telemetry gateway, so combines out past the Dunmere ridge stop dropping readings when cell coverage flakes. Also fixed the soil-moisture sensor IDs getting truncated at 12 chars (oops). Firmware rollout hits the pilot fleet Thursday. Shout if your test rig acts weird after the update. Questions about the rollout go to the engineer who owns it.

signatory, fahag-bawep: Weneth Belwyn Kasath Ulaeth